Appium Zależność Mavena: instalacja z przykładem projektu

Co to jest Apache Maven?

Apache Maven jest Javaoparte na narzędziu do zarządzania projektami i automatyzacji. Zapewnia programistom środowisko wielozadaniowe, ułatwiające cały cykl życia kompilacji Java aplikacje. Maven jest predefiniowany i zadeklarowany w formacie XML zwanym POM (Project Object Model) i określany jako „pom.xml”. Można go również używać w innych językach, takich jak C#, Scala, Ruby itp.
Korzystając z frameworka Maven możemy łatwo zarządzać następującymi zadaniami w dowolnym projekcie:

  • Cykl budowania
  • Dokumentacja projektu
  • Kontrole raportów
  • Zarządzanie Scrumami
  • Informacje o wydaniu

Podstawowe zastosowania Mavena to:

  • Wymusza standardową strukturę katalogów.
  • Zapewnij łatwą w utrzymaniu strukturę projektu nadającą się do wielokrotnego użytku.
  • Rozwiąż zależności pakietów.
  • Zapewnij strukturę zarządzania konfiguracją.

Do pobrania Appium Zależności Mavena

Zanim zaczniemy pisać test zależności APPIUM za pomocą Mavena, musimy pobrać Appium Zależność Mavena od Appium Pobierz plik JAR z Centralne repozytorium Mavena stronie internetowej.

Do pobrania Appium Zależności Mavena

lub bezpośrednio dodaj poniżej wspomniany artefakt POM.xml:

<dependency>
  <groupId>io.appium</groupId>
  <artifactId>java-client</artifactId>
  <version>3.4.1</version>
</dependency>

Proszę przejść przez nasze Samouczek Mavena aby dowiedzieć się, jak skonfigurować Mavena Eclipse.

Testowanie aplikacji za pomocą APPIUM i Maven

Po skonfigurowaniu Appium Java Wtyczka do Mavena Eclipse. Będzie gotowy do testowania dowolnej aplikacji .apk na Androida Appium i Maven, jak pokazano w Appium Przykład projektu Mavena poniżej.

Krok 1) W tym etapie,

  1. Przejdź do NOWEGO >> wybierz projekt Maven
  2. Kliknij przycisk „Dalej”.

Testowanie aplikacji za pomocą APPIUM i Maven

Krok 2) Następnie w oknie „Nowy projekt Maven” wpisz „Appium Test” w kolumnie Identyfikator grupy i Identyfikator artefaktu. Na tym etapie musisz wejść.

  1. Identyfikator grupy
  2. Identyfikator artefaktu
  3. Wersja
  4. Opakowanie
  5. Imię i Descriptjon
  6. Zakończyć

Testowanie aplikacji za pomocą APPIUM i Maven

Kliknięcie przycisku Zakończ. Otworzy nową klasę na zdefiniowanym identyfikatorze grupy (AppiumNazwa testu.

Krok 3) Zacząć z Appium scenariusz. Kliknij prawym przyciskiem myszy „src/main/Java” w lewym oknie eksploratora. Następnie wybierz opcję Nowa >> klasa. Napisz Appium kod w wybranej klasie.

Testowanie aplikacji za pomocą APPIUM i Maven

Krok 4) W tym samym projekcie kliknij pom.xml w lewym menu eksploratora. Wszystkie zależności będą domyślnie widoczne w zakładce 'pom.xml'. Zapoznaj się z obrazkiem poniżej-

Testowanie aplikacji za pomocą APPIUM i Maven

Jeśli w przypadku domyślnego pom.xml nie istnieje to po prostu dodaj cały Maven Appium zależności. (wyciągnięte z witryny centralnego repozytorium Maven}

http://search.maven.org/#search|gav|1|g%3A%22io.appium%22%20AND%20a%3A%22java-client%22

Testowanie aplikacji za pomocą APPIUM i Maven

Krok 5) Teraz kliknij prawym przyciskiem myszy „pom.xml” w lewym eksploratorze lub nad kodem XML dla „AppiumProjekt testowy. Następnie kliknij opcję „Uruchom jako >> Maven Clean”.

Testowanie aplikacji za pomocą APPIUM i Maven

Podczas działania użytkownik mógł zobaczyć wszystkie pliki jar związane z Maven i komunikat o powodzeniu. W ten sposób użytkownik może uruchomić APPIUM Java Test zależności klienta Maven ze skonfigurowanym środowiskiem Maven.

Testowanie aplikacji za pomocą APPIUM i Maven

Podsumowanie

  • Maven to framework do zarządzania projektami oparty na JAVA.
  • Jest on predefiniowany i zadeklarowany w formacie XML nazywanym POM (Project Object Model) i określany jako „pom.xml”.